NTSB Narrative Summary Released at Completion of Accident

THE FLT INSTRUCTOR AND STUDENT PLT WERE PRACTICING NIGHT TOUCH AND GO LANDINGS. FLT INSTRUCTOR REDUCED ENGINE POWER TO IDLE AFTER TAKEOFF TO SIMULATE AN ENGINE FAILURE. HE BANKED THE ACFT 'STEEPLY' TO THE LEFT AT A LOW ALTITUDE. THE ACFT STRUCK THE GROUND IN A WINGS LEVEL, NOSE LOW ATTITUDE. EXAM OF ACFT WRECKAGE REVEALED NO EVIDENCE OF A PRE-IMPACT MACHANICAL MALFUNCTION OR FAILURE OF THE ACFT. BOTH OCCUPANTS RECEIVED SERIOUS INJURIES.
